The Welsh National Tennis and Padel Championships are coming to Penarth Lawn Tennis Club and Windsor LTC, Penarth this August. Tennis Wales are keeping it local and have commissioned Cathy O’Doherty at Glass by Design to create handmade prizes for the event. Penarth’s popular Summer Festival and Downhill Derby is set to return this year on Saturday the 16th of July. The event, hosted along the famous seaside esplanade, will feature live music, refreshments, and the thrills of the Downhill Derby. Tŷ Hafan children’s hospice has provided care and support for more than 1,000 children and their families across Wales since it opened in 1999. Currently caring for 300 children with life-limiting conditions, Tŷ Hafan provides respite care at the hospice in Sully and outreach support across our community.
